Question
If the prime factorization of a natural number n is 23 × 32 × 52 × 7, write the number of consecutive zeros in n.
Numerical
Advertisements
Solution
Since, it is given that
`n= 2^3xx3^2xx5^2xx7`
`n= 8xx9xx25xx7`
`n=(7xx9xx2)xx(4xx25)`
`n=(7xx9xx2)xx100`
`n=(7xx9xx2)xx100`
`n= 12600`
Hence the number of consecutive zeroes are 2.
